Re: crimping to much or not enough?
Try pulling one of your bullets after reloading to check the crimp. If you can see the indentations of the crimp, etc you have too much crimp.

Re: 1st timer
I would recommend you get the Lee Classic Turret rather than the Lee Turret. It is better built than the regular Lee Turret.

Re: First Reload attempt - Need some Advice
While the use of lube is probably not necessary on 9mm it makes the job a lot easier and is easier on your press and dies. I use Hornady One Shot spray cans for my 9mm and Dillon 650.
